Zahhak the Serpent King: The Persian Myth of Tyranny and Heroism
Zahhak, the serpent-shouldered king, brought darkness to ancient Persia. Two magical snakes on his shoulders demanded human brains, and his rule became cruel and terrifying. But hope rose in the form of Kaveh the Blacksmith and the hero Fereydun. This epic tale of tyranny, bravery, and the triumph of courage over evil shows how even the darkest power can be defeated.

Rostam and Sohrab: The Persian Tragic Tale of Father and Son
In ancient Persia, the mighty hero Rostam unknowingly faces his son Sohrab in battle. Born of a secret union, Sohrab grows into a warrior unmatched in skill. When father and son meet on the battlefield, fate intervenes tragically. This epic tale of bravery, identity, and heartbreak shows how courage and love collide with destiny’s unyielding hand.
